Browns, you can order from Pisces direct if you sign up as a breeder. However, they take orders on Monday and dispatch Tues for Wed delivery. That is the earliest you can get them.
I believe Matt gets his from there as well, so you would be waiting till THURS to get them.
There is a guy called Rob Porter in QLD who you may be able to pick up from? From memory he dispatches on Wednesdays for Thursday delivery.
Or there is a guy called Lee in SA who dispatches Tues for Wed delivery and you collect from your local airport. I have found him to have the BEST service, along with prices for insects and freight. He sells woodies, mealies and roaches.

Quote:
I lost a heap in seconds and trying to catch em was a waste of time
Try putting the crix in the fridge for about 10-15 before feeding them off. It slows them down enough so that you don't end up with them all over the house.
